Transaction 17d781a160e2d9f3de34d8391bddaec752978e334daddb47611aaff7c77a96e8

1 Input
2 Outputs
  • 17d781a160e2d9f3de34d8391bddaec752978e334daddb47611aaff7c77a96e8:0
  • value  358509820
    address  3L5ggS6avgsphSN3pRaiHzEEr9A7FQ4hAL
  • 17d781a160e2d9f3de34d8391bddaec752978e334daddb47611aaff7c77a96e8:1
  • value  41483796
    address  1Dku1Favcwbs94mjCPhxZAd3LFD2hAf83K